What is a Sash Window?
Before discussing certified sash window repair professionals, it's important to comprehend what a sash window is. Sash windows are typically defined by their movable panels, or sashes, which are framed and can slide vertically or horizontally. They are frequently seen in older buildings, and preserving their functionality is vital for preserving the property's worth and aesthetic appeal.
Secret Features of Sash Windows
| Function | Description |
|---|---|
| Design | Composed of one or more movable sashes |
| Materials | Typically made from timber, however can likewise be vinyl or aluminum |
| Styles | Double-hung, single-hung, and sliding styles |
| Functionality | Run through a series of wheels and weights |

Frequently Asked Questions About Sash Window Repair
1. How do I understand if my sash windows need repair?
Signs include difficulty in opening or closing the sashes, drafts, noticeable damage, or rot, and extreme condensation in between the panes.
2. What is the average expense for sash window repair?
Expenses can differ considerably based on the degree of the damage and the kind of repair work needed. Usually, costs can range from ₤ 200 to ₤ 1,000 per window.
